This Vishakhapatnam Airport → Rajiv Gandhi International Airport Shamshabad route is 511 km (317 mi) end to end. The estimated flight time is 01h 23m, and a passenger's share of CO₂ works out at roughly 45 kg.

Vishakhapatnam Airport to Rajiv Gandhi International Airport Shamshabad FAQ

How far is Vishakhapatnam Airport from Rajiv Gandhi International Airport Shamshabad?
Vishakhapatnam Airport (VTZ) and Rajiv Gandhi International Airport Shamshabad (HYD) are 511 km (317 mi) apart, measured along the great-circle route.
How long is the flight from Vishakhapatnam Airport to Rajiv Gandhi International Airport Shamshabad?
A direct VTZ–HYD flight covers the distance in about 01h 23m, though the exact time shifts with aircraft type and winds.
How much CO₂ does a flight from Vishakhapatnam Airport to Rajiv Gandhi International Airport Shamshabad produce?
A passenger's share of CO₂ on the VTZ–HYD route is roughly 45 kg.
Which airlines fly from Vishakhapatnam Airport to Rajiv Gandhi International Airport Shamshabad?
Air India Express, IndiGo operate scheduled service between VTZ and HYD.
